Getting to know Christine Lucas

Hi. I'm Christine. Over-stressed and demoralized these days? Are familiar activities and places that you've found soothing suddenly not offering relief from anxiety and depression? There is no failure or shame in revamping your coping skills, finding inspiration in new narratives, and challenging old beliefs that keep you from embracing the many versions (discovered and undiscovered) of you! Are you caught in the comparison trap? Spiraling in a bad algorithm? I will help you find meaningful connection, improve relationship skills, and teach emotional regulation strategies. Life transitions can be tricky too, and it can be helpful to talk though periods of loss and change. I am a Licensed Professional Counselor with a background in journalism, gardening, and photography. I am passionate about creating habitats for local wildlife and believe one's relationship with the natural world is impactful to their level of overall wellness. I enjoy tapping people into various modes of expression, and I'm drawn to helping people live their most authentic lives.

What should a new client know about working with you?

You can expect that I will provide you new ways of seeing yourself and your challenges. I will gather a detailed psychosocial history of you, get to the nitty-gritty, and allow you to reveal things at your own comfort level. After we’ve worked together for a while, I will help you see your own progress based on these factors: your self-report, my observations, and assessment scores. I will highlight your strengths, collaborate on treatment goals, and help you reach them with weekly objectives. I am the nonjudgmental helper with clinical training that allows me to tell you what’s what, listen, or in some cases refer to a provider that better meets your needs.

More information on payments and coverage

Payment is due after each session and will be charged with your card on file for any portion of patient responsibility. Receipts will be provided at the time of the charge. This typically takes place 2-4 weeks after the session, once your insurance has had a chance to process the claim. We try our best to verify eligibility, but it is ultimately your responsibility to check coverage and out-of-pocket costs for services. For out-of-network visits, you will be billed at the provider’s self-pay rate, and we can provide an invoice for you to submit to your insurance for potential out-of-network reimbursement based on your plan’s benefits.
